  • Profile picture of the author rondo
    You have a lot of options with digital products.

    You could join Clickbank for $50 to access their many affiliates, or Paydotcom.com or Digiresults.com networks.

    You could use a cart system like 1shoppingcart which includes email, product delivery, affiliate system etc, but it's $97 per month.

    Or you can use e-junkie.com or getdpd.com for delivery and basic affiliate setup for $5 or $10 per month.
